The series, fittingly named In Residence, offers an intimate and exclusive tour of the homes of renowned architects, designers and artists from across the globe. Each video takes one through diverse and salient houses – from high modernist designs to havens underground, minimalist townhouses to antique villas, all displaying varied scales, usage of materials and design narratives. The abodes possess indispensable personal commentaries by the famous inhabitants themselves, taking us on a personal journey through their personal spaces.
